Artwork description:

The expression Tree of Life was used as a metaphor for the phylogenetic tree of common descent in the evolutionary sense in a famous passage by Charles Darwin. The tree of knowledge, connecting to heaven and the underworld, and the tree of life, connecting all forms of creation, are both forms of the world tree or cosmic tree.
Every print is hand pulled by me, and therefore proudly shows the various marks left from the rough surface of the Lino block, which furthermore give the piece of artwork that unique handmade quality that only Lino prints have. This is all part of the beauty of the medium and why I love Lino printing.
